The identities of the writers that Cody Rhodes was referring to in his statement after getting his WWE release have been revealed. He said he “pleaded with WWE Creative” to drop the Stardust character and become Cody Rhodes again. He blamed the head writers of RAW and SmackDown for ignoring him, saying one was “too busy hitting on developmental divas.”
The lead writer of RAW, who Rhodes said was “pretending to be Brian Gewirtz”, is reportedly Ed Koskey. Koskey has been the head writer of RAW since 2013.
SmackDown’s lead writer is Ryan Ward, who used to write for WWE NXT (developmental).
